EXECUTIVE ORDER NO. 793

AUTHORIZING THE INCREASE IN SALARIES OF METROPOLITAN MANILA COMMISSION OFFICIALS AND MAYORS/VICE MAYORS OF THE CITIES OF MANILA, QUEZON, PASAY AND CALOOCAN

WHEREAS, Executive Order Nos. 667 and 668 dated January 1, 1981 and March 19, 1981 authorized the increase in salaries of officials belonging to the Career Executive Service and other national government personnel, to enable them to cope with increased costs of living in these times of economic crises and inflation;

WHEREAS, the above policies were implemented in Metropolitan Manila under Executive Order Nos. 81-02 dated May 29, 1981;

WHEREAS, such increase in salaries, particularly the adjustments to CESO rates of salaries of city/municipal whose positions were equated to the Career Executive Service, have resulted in an undesirable situation where the superior officials receive equal or lower compensation than their subordinates;

NOW, THEREFORE, I, FERDINAND E. MARCOS, President of the Philippines, by virtue of the powers vested in me by the Constitution, do hereby order:

SECTION 1. Maximum Salary Rate for the Governor/Chairman. The annual salary of the Metropolitan Manila Governor/Chairman shall be equated to that of a Cabinet Member: Provided, that it shall be automatically adjusted in accordance with any modification of the rate for Cabinet Members as may be subsequently approved.

SECTION 2. Maximum Salaries of Vice Governor/ Vice Chairman, Commissioners for Finance, Planning and Operations and City Mayors/Vice Mayors of Manila, Quezon, Pasay and Caloocan. The annual salaries of the Vice Governor/Vice Chairman, Commissioners for Finance, Planning and Operations and City Mayors/Vice Mayors of Manila, Quezon, Pasay and Caloocan shall be equated to those of the Career Executive Service in accordance with the schedule indicated below: Provided that the rates specified herein shall be automatically revised in accordance with any modification of the rates for Career Executive Service Officers as may be subsequently approved.

Equivalent CES

Rank and Grade

Vice Governor/Vice Chairman

I-2

Commissioners for Finance, Planning and Operations

I-1

City Mayors/Vice Mayors

Manila

Mayor

II-3

Vice Mayor

II-2

Quezon/Pasay/Caloocan

Mayor

III-4

Vice Mayor

III-3

SECTION 3. Funding. The amounts necessary to implement the salary increase of the above-mentioned officials shall be drawn from the salary savings or such other funds of the Metro Manila Commission or the city concerned as are not otherwise earmarked for specific purposes.

SECTION 4. Effectivity. The increase in salaries authorized in this Order shall be retroactive to January 1981.

DONE in the City of Manila, this 26th day of April in the year of our Lord Nineteen Hundred and Eighty Two.

(Sgd.) FERDINAND E. MARCOS
President of the Philippines

By the President:

(Sgd.) JOAQUIN T. VENUS, JR.

Deputy Presidential Executive Assistant
